Technical Field
The utility model relates to the technical field of communication equipment, in particular to communication terminal equipment.
Background
A communication terminal, i.e. a communication network terminal, is an intermediate device that transforms scattered user signals into signals suitable for transmission, switching and processing by a communication network.
The prior art is such as the network communication terminal equipment with the publication number of CN209028272U, and comprises a bottom shell and an optical fiber cover. The bottom shell is provided with an optical fiber inlet. The optical fiber cover is pivoted to the bottom shell and can cover the optical fiber inlet, an optical fiber fixing rib is arranged on the surface, facing the optical fiber inlet, of the optical fiber cover, a first groove is formed in the optical fiber fixing rib, and when an external optical fiber head is inserted into the optical fiber inlet, the first groove can be clamped at the tail of the external optical fiber head. The first groove on the optical fiber fixing rib is matched with the tail part of the external optical fiber head, so that the optical fiber fixing rib can clamp the external optical fiber head after the external optical fiber head is inserted into the optical fiber inlet, and the external optical fiber head is prevented from falling off from the optical fiber inlet.
When the communication terminal equipment is used, network communication is carried out through the connecting optical fiber, the connecting part of the connecting optical fiber and the optical fiber cable is arranged on the outer side wall and is directly exposed to the outside, although the clamping structure is arranged between the connector and the terminal of the cable in the device, in the use process, the cable is integrally supported outside the device, the connector is pulled, the contact surface between the cable connector and the clamping structure is small, so that the clamping structure is easy to loosen, the clamping structure is exposed to the outside of the device and is easy to damage, the cable still has the possibility of falling off, dust easily enters the external connecting part, dust accumulation in the plugging port is caused, the cable access is affected, the communication transmission is further affected, and the device is only carried out in a mode of accessing the external optical fiber in a communication mode, but when the optical fiber cable or the communication module in the device is in a fault state, the device cannot be continuously used, the communication is interrupted, and the communication means is single.

Compared with the prior art, the utility model has the beneficial effects that:
1. the cable is clamped into the first groove on the movable block, and the connector of the cable of the movable block is propped against the connector of the cable, so that the connection part of the cable and the wiring terminal is fixed, the cable is prevented from loosening, the contact surface between the cable and the loosening preventing structure is wide, the loosening is not easy to occur, the structure is positioned on the inner sides of the top plate and the cover plate, and the damage is not easy to occur;
2. the cover plate is arranged on the top plate, and can be folded with the top plate to provide protection for the cable, the movable block and the wiring terminal, so that the cable, the movable block and the wiring terminal are prevented from being exposed to the outside, damage to the cable, the movable block and the wiring terminal is avoided, and dust is prevented from accumulating on the wiring terminal to influence the use of the device;
3. the wireless transmission module is arranged in the box body, and the antenna is arranged at the top of the box body, so that the communication information can be wirelessly transmitted through the wireless transmission module, the information can be transmitted when the communication module fails, the communication mode is increased, and the normal use of the device is ensured;
4. through setting up the base that is fixed with the fan in the box body below, and the box body bottom sets up to the opening to can ventilate the heat dissipation in to the box body through the fan, improve the radiating effect, filter the dust in the air current through the filter screen that sets up in the box body bottom and the filtration box of base bottom, bring into the box body with the dust when avoiding the ventilation and cause the deposition, influence the device use.

Working principle: when in use, the knob is rotated to separate the screw 22 from the vertical pipe 23, the cover plate 7 is opened, the movable block 17 is pushed to be far away from the wiring terminal 10, the movable block 17 drives the fixed block 20 to compress the spring, the connector of the communication cable is butted with the wiring terminal 10, the communication cable is clamped into the first groove, the cable is clamped through the semicircular convex block, the communication cable is fixed in the first groove of the movable block 17, then the movable block 17 is loosened, the movable block 17 resets under the elasticity of the spring and abuts against the connector of the cable, thereby fixing the connector, avoiding the connector loosening and the wiring terminal 10 from being separated, then the cover plate 7 is covered, the screw 22 is inserted into the vertical pipe 23 to rotate the knob, the screw 22 is screwed with the vertical pipe 23 when the screw 22 is inserted into the vertical pipe 23, and the cover plate 7 is fixed, when the device is used, the cover plate 7 is turned over to enable the connection part of the cable and the wiring end 10 to lose protection and damage, the use is affected, the device is connected with an external power supply, the device is started, communication can be carried out through the communication module 13, communication operation is carried out through the button 5, the working state of the device is displayed through the indicator lamp 4, when the communication module 13 fails, information can be wirelessly transmitted through the wireless transmission module 24 and the antenna 6, normal use of the device is ensured, ventilation and heat dissipation are carried out in the device through the fan 15 in the use process, dust in ventilation air flow is filtered through filter cotton in the filter screen 12 and the filter box 14, dust is prevented from being brought into the box body 1, and dust accumulation is caused, and the use of the communication module 13 and the wireless transmission module 24 is affected.
